随着网页交互设计的不断演进,用户对动态视觉体验的需求日益增长。在众多交互形式中,滑动交互SVG制作正逐渐成为提升页面吸引力与参与度的关键技术手段。尤其在移动端优先的设计趋势下,用户更倾向于通过自然的手势操作来探索内容,而滑动交互恰好契合这一行为习惯。通过将矢量图形(SVG)与触控事件结合,开发者能够构建出流畅、响应迅速且视觉表现力强的交互组件,广泛应用于产品展示、数据可视化、品牌故事页等场景。这类技术不仅提升了用户体验,也为品牌信息传递提供了更具创意的载体。
滑动交互SVG的核心概念解析
要实现高质量的滑动交互,首先需要理解其背后的技术原理。SVG作为可缩放矢量图形,具备无限放大不失真的特性,特别适合用于复杂图形的动态呈现。当与CSS动画或JavaScript事件监听机制结合时,便能实现平滑的滑动过渡效果。例如,用户在触摸屏上滑动时,触发touchstart、touchmove和touchend事件,实时更新SVG元素的位置或路径变化,从而形成动态反馈。此外,借助CSS3的transform和transition属性,可以进一步优化性能,减少重绘开销。值得注意的是,良好的滑动交互不仅依赖于代码逻辑,还涉及对用户行为心理的理解——比如合理的阻力感、惯性动画等细节,都会显著影响最终体验。

主流实现方案与常见问题剖析
目前,大多数网站在实现滑动交互时,主要采用两类方式:一是基于成熟的JavaScript库,如D3.js用于数据驱动的动态图表,GreenSock(GSAP)则擅长处理复杂的动画序列;二是纯原生代码编写,虽然灵活性高,但开发周期长且易出现兼容性问题。尽管这些方案各有优势,但在实际应用中仍存在不少痛点。例如,部分项目因未合理控制动画帧率,导致低端设备上出现卡顿;又或者由于未对触摸事件进行防抖处理,引发误触或延迟响应。此外,跨浏览器支持不一致也常令开发者头疼,尤其是在安卓旧版本系统中,touch事件的行为差异较大。这些问题若得不到有效解决,将直接影响用户留存与转化效率。
创新优化策略:轻量化框架与懒加载并行
针对上述挑战,近年来兴起一种融合轻量化框架与懒加载策略的新范式,成为提升滑动交互性能的有效路径。通过引入如Svgsprite或自定义的SVG组件库,开发者可以在不影响整体结构的前提下,按需加载特定图形资源,避免一次性加载过多文件造成阻塞。同时,结合Intersection Observer API实现“可视区域触发”机制,只有当用户滚动至相关区域时才激活对应的滑动交互逻辑,极大减轻了初始加载负担。这种分层加载思想不仅提升了首屏速度,也让整个页面更加“智能”。更重要的是,模块化的代码组织方式使得后期维护更为便捷,团队协作效率也随之提高。对于追求极致体验的项目而言,这套方法论已逐步成为行业标准实践。
从原型到上线:一套完整的通用实施流程
为了帮助设计师与开发人员高效落地滑动交互SVG制作,建议遵循一套标准化的工作流程。第一步是原型设计阶段,使用Figma或Sketch等工具模拟滑动轨迹与反馈逻辑,确保交互意图清晰。第二步进入前端开发,利用SVG标签嵌入图形,并绑定事件监听器,注意区分桌面端与移动端的输入差异。第三步是动效调试,通过Chrome DevTools中的Performance面板监控帧率表现,及时调整动画参数。第四步为多设备测试,覆盖主流机型与操作系统版本,验证滑动流畅度与触控精度。最后一步则是上线前的性能压测,包括首次加载时间、内存占用、电池消耗等指标评估。这套全流程方法既保证了功能完整性,也兼顾了实际部署的可行性。
预期成果与品牌数字化升级潜力
当滑动交互SVG制作被系统化地应用到网站设计中,其带来的价值远不止于视觉层面。根据多项实证研究显示,引入此类交互元素的页面,平均停留时间可延长25%以上,用户点击率与转化率也有显著提升。特别是在电商、教育、金融等领域,一个精心设计的滑动引导页往往能有效降低用户的认知门槛,增强信任感。从长远看,这不仅是技术能力的体现,更是品牌数字化体验升级的重要组成部分。通过持续优化交互细节,企业能够塑造出更具亲和力与科技感的品牌形象,进而建立长期用户关系。
微距广告专注于为客户提供专业的滑动交互SVG制作服务,涵盖从需求分析、原型设计到代码实现与性能优化的全链路支持,我们擅长将复杂的交互逻辑转化为稳定高效的前端解决方案,助力品牌在数字世界中脱颖而出,有相关需求可联系17723342546


